Job Requirements / Description
Clearfield Recruitment have partnered with a leading specialist in suspended ceilings, partitions, and interior fit-outs, with a strong reputation for quality and excellence in the construction industry. We are currently seeking a highly motivated and experienced Contracts Manager to join the team. This is an exciting opportunity to contribute to the success of a growing company and manage high-profile projects across various sectors. The key requirements of this position will include; * Oversee the planning, execution, and completion of multiple contracts, ensuring projects are delivered on time, within budget, and to the highest standards of quality. * Act as the main point of contact for clients, subcontractors, and suppliers, maintaining strong relationships and ensuring clear communication throughout the project lifecycle. * Coordinate and manage site teams, including subcontractors and in-house personnel, ensuring health and safety regulations are strictly adhered to. * Prepare and monitor project schedules, budgets, and resources, making adjustments as necessary to achieve project goals. * Conduct regular site visits to ensure progress is on track and resolve any issues that may arise. * Prepare and present regular reports to senior management, highlighting project performance, risks, and opportunities. * Assist in the tendering process by providing input on project scope, costs, and timelines. The ideal applicant will possess the following skills and experience; * Proven experience as a Contracts Manager, Project Manager, or similar role within the construction industry, preferably with experience in suspended ceilings, partitions, or interior fit-outs. * Strong knowledge of construction processes, contracts, and relevant legislation. * Excellent leadership and team management skills, with the ability to motivate and manage multiple teams effectively. * Strong organizational skills and attention to detail, with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ously. * Excellent communication and negotiation skills, with the ability to build and maintain strong relationships with clients, suppliers, and subcontractors. * Proficiency in project management software and tools. * Full UK driving license and willingness to travel to project sites as required.
